摘要
We show that a distribution of the type of the Bose-Einstein distribution describes the van der Waals gas, while the Fermi-Dirac distribution describes the van der Waals liquid. We present the construction of the binodal, the melting curve, and the liquid-to-amorphoussolid transition under negative pressure. The notion of correlation sphere and the two-scale picture on the Hougen-Watson diagram are used.
